What terminal is Air Transat in Toronto?

Terminal 3
Air Transat flights take off from Terminal 3 at Toronto Pearson International Airport, located 28 km from downtown Toronto, which can be reached by car, bus or taxi.

Is Air Transat now part of Air Canada?

MONTREAL, April 2, 2021 /CNW Telbec/ – Air Canada and Transat A.T. Inc. Air Canada and Transat had originally agreed in June 2019 on the acquisition, the terms of which were subsequently amended in August 2019 and then revised in October 2020 as a result of the severe economic impact of the COVID-19 pandemic.

What terminal is Air Canada domestic?

Terminal 1
Check in at Terminal 1 for all flights to Canada, the U.S., and all international destinations. All Air Canada flights are gated at Terminal 1.

What is the airline code for Air Transat?

649
Air Transat

Legal Name Air Transat A.T. Inc.
ICAO Code TSC
Airline Code 649
IATA Designator TS
Region The Americas

When to check in for Air Transat flights?

This section covers check-in times for flights to Air Transat’s destinations. Online check-in is offered between 24 and 2 hours prior to departure from most airport. Consult the online check-in page for more details.

Air Transat is happy to announce that it has officially moved its check-in counters in a new location at Toronto Pearson International Airport as of June 4, 2018. Though still at Terminal 3, the new check-in counters will be at the end of the departure area.
